    Enemies will occasionally attack you while you’re dealing with someone else, but not often. Usually you’re fighting so many guys that it would be unfair if they could all swarm you, and besides, you should be chain killing (new feature in ACB, you kill one guy and can immediately kill the next guy, and on and on), so you shouldn’t really be caught in a one on one situation in the first place.
